

On February 12th Sgt. Junior Fields observed the driver of a silver Ford Flex SUV traveling slower than the posted speed limit while using a windshield mounted cell phone on I40 . Sgt. Fields made traffic stop on the vehicle and upon questioning the driver he noticed the smell of marijuana. Sgt. Fields asked the driver, identified as Shanae Edmonds to exit the vehicle. As she exited the vehicle she indicated that her passenger, and daughter, Sharnece Edmonds was in possession of a marijuana pipe.
When questioned, Sharnece Edmonds, surrendered a baggie containing the marijuana pipe. Deputy Ray Biggs arrived to the scene to assist. The vehicle was searched and additional drugs were discovered including 4 ozs of marijuana, four 1 oz bags of crystal methamphetamine, and 8 1/2 Hydrocodone (10 MG) pills. The women were arrested and transported to Smith County Jail.
Shanae Edmonds was charged with intent to manufacture, deliver and/or sell controlled substances, possession of methamphetamine, driving while in possession of methamphetamine and felony possession of drug parphernalia.
Sharnece Edmonds was charged with intent to manufacture, deliver and/or sell controlled substances and possession of methamphetamine.
